Question Guided Mode vs. Enhanced Mode

What do they mean & what's the difference?

It has to do with how the interface lets you insert formatting code into your posts. Enhanced mode opens and closes the tags as you need them, directly in your posts. Guided/normal mode pops up a dialog box for you to enter your text to be formatted (it "guides" you, in other words), and then plops the whole thing into your post.
